At 6pm the competition was started with the 7–8year olds quickly followed by our one and only entry in the individual comp, Madison Wills. Our 7 teams then set off with the bikers cycling 2 km handing over the baton to the runners who had to run 1 km. The swimmers completed the triathlon and Tahuna was successful.
Madi Wills cleaned up the 8–10 year old girls individual event while Ryan Watterson, Josh McGregor and Maxwell Fleury-Auld winning the 11–14 Boys leg. Devon, Jabari and George Procter came second and the 5 other teams ( all Year 7s) were all in the top 11 of 17 teams.
On receiving his 2nd place medal George Procter thanked the organisers with a stirring speech clinching it by saying...no matter first or last I know that we enjoyed this occasion because of the smiles. Parents were fantastic and our students were brilliant.
